Kelly Ryerson, co‑executive director of American Regeneration, joins NewsNation as MAGA versus MAHA collide over the future of America’s food system. When RFK Jr. aligned with Donald Trump during the election, he brought with him a powerful bloc of mothers demanding the removal of harmful chemicals from their children’s food. But that partnership fractured after President Trump signed an executive order protecting the production of glyphosate‑based herbicides, despite RFK Jr.’s earlier claim that glyphosate was a likely driver of America’s chronic disease epidemic. As was expected, the first legal challenge to the Trump administration's repeal of a key climate law, the "endangerment finding," was filed. The repeal provides a path for the Supreme Court to reconsider the 2007 ruling in Massachusetts v. EPA, which opened the door for the EPA's expansive regulation of greenhouse gas emissions.
